Transaction 743e6a19cca688cf9753f7fa29c176c3aebb878fd49f5eab0754964ed9743760

2 Input
2 Outputs
  • 743e6a19cca688cf9753f7fa29c176c3aebb878fd49f5eab0754964ed9743760:0
  • value  1800000
    address  19iwPqXydj9Y4iR7JKitBPSJmW4b5NXtSL
  • 743e6a19cca688cf9753f7fa29c176c3aebb878fd49f5eab0754964ed9743760:1
  • value  1802941
    address  1Ksw8JRBiAvhGvZudU3ZRdYv3moTBxUyph